Written Answers. - Waste Packaging Recycling.

Phil Hogan

Question:

346 Mr. Hogan asked the Minister for the Environment if his attention has been drawn to the increasing interest in recycling and the elimination of waste packaging throughout the country; if he will undertake any promotion of this important development in view of the immense contributions which this action can have in respect of environmental protection, including the easier elimination of waste materials; and if he will make a statement on the matter.

I strongly endorse the value of promoting reuse and recycling of waste packaging. The environment action programme included a number of measures which are being actively pursued by my Department, including a recycling grants scheme, and significant support for recycling activities is also being provided by the private sector. As I have previously indicated, my Department have recently commissioned a study to assess the overall potential for recycling from the domestic/commercial waste stream and to advise on strategies for maximising this potential. Proposals at EC level with regard to packaging and packaging waste will, when adopted, also have implications for the reduction, reuse and recycling of packaging materials.
